... ist bei Ihrem Testgerät sichergestellt, daß während der Testphase keine Zugriffe von anderen Diensten (MarineMad und Co.) erfolgen?
Das Szenario ist ein wenig anders:
Equipment:
- Profilux 3, geflasht mit 5.02g, nagelneu, mit fixer IP,
- Fritzbox 7170 an DSL, stabile 16 Megabit, mit Port-Weiterleitung auf Port 80
- DynDns-Adresse mit Weiteleitung auf Profilux
Software
- Datei auf dem Profilux, die über Token die Daten zur verfügung stellt, diese sehen so aus:
PHP Code:
<?php
// date & time
$actual_date = "10.08.10";
$actual_time = "16:27:51";
$alarm_state = "kein Alarm - alles OK";
// collect data of sensors
$sensor_description[000] = "pH-Wert 1";
$sensor_value[000] = " 7.36pH";
$sensor_short_desc[000] = "pH ";
$sensor_description[001] = "Temperatur 1";
$sensor_value[001] = " 26.6C";
$sensor_short_desc[001] = "Temp ";
$sensor_description[002] = "Leitwert(S) 1";
$sensor_value[002] = " ---";
$sensor_short_desc[002] = "Le.S ";
$sensor_description[003] = "Redox 1";
$sensor_value[003] = " 435mV";
$sensor_short_desc[003] = "Redx ";
// collect data of illumination
$light_description[000] = "Beleucht. 1";
$light_value[000] = " 78%";
$light_description[001] = "Beleucht. 2";
$light_value[001] = " 78%";
// collect data of switch output
$switch_description[000] = "S 1";
$switch_state[000] = "Ein";
$switch_description[001] = "S 2";
$switch_state[001] = "Aus";
$switch_description[002] = "S 3";
$switch_state[002] = "Aus";
$switch_description[003] = "S 4";
$switch_state[003] = "Aus";
$switch_description[004] = "S 5";
$switch_state[004] = "Aus";
?>
- Webserver bei einem Hoster, der MySQL und PHP unterstützt
- Cronjob bei Cronjob.de, der alle 5 min ein Schript auf dem Webserver abruft.
Dieses Script bindet die Daten ein und schreibt sie in eine MySQL-Datenbank
Das lief auch einige Zeit gut (2-3 Tage), danach waren die Zugriffszeiten so groß, dass ein der das PHP-Script auf dem Server mit Timeout abbrach.
Auch ein Reboot (stomlos machen des PL3) brachte keine Verbesserung. Erst das Hardware-Update auf eX brachte Besserung - allerdings nur für zwei Tage.
Signifikant ist dabei, dass der Zugriff mitten im Tag abbrach. Es war niemand zuhause, niemand hat diese Adresse und niemand ausser dem Script greift darauf zu.
Ein Downgrade, und Re-Upgrade auf eX brachte den Erfolg, dass es seit vier Tagen ohne größere Probleme geht.
Ich möchte hier die Adresse nicht posten, da alles Gesagte nur bei Zugriff ohne Passwort geht, mit Passwort sind die Zugriffszeiten so hoch, dass ebenfalls ein Timeout entsteht.
Bookmarks